Job Overview: We are seeking a highly skilled Salesforce Architect to manage the technical aspects of our Salesforce solution. This role involves guiding Salesforce Administrators and Engineers to execute initiatives and implement new capabilities and features. The ideal candidate will have extensive knowledge of Salesforce best practices, data management, Conga, Gearset, GitHub, MuleSoft, and modern DevOps methodologies. Key Responsibilities: - Developing and maintaining the technical aspects of the Salesforce product roadmap to align with business goals and objectives. - Collaborating with engineering teams to ensure all Salesforce ecosystem features and enhancements conform with company policies and best practices. - Guiding and providing expertise to Salesforce Administrators and Engineers to ensure successful implementation and adoption of new capabilities and features. - Executing and managing the Salesforce implementation lifecycle, including configuration, customization, testing, and deployment. - Designing and implementing scalable Salesforce solutions that include Sales Cloud, Service Cloud, Marketing Cloud, Community Cloud, and other Salesforce products and features. - Utilizing advanced Salesforce development tools and techniques, including Apex, Visualforce, Lightning Components, and Salesforce DX. - Implementing and optimizing Salesforce integrations using tools such as MuleSoft, Informatica, and other middleware solutions. - Managing data migration and ensuring data quality using Salesforce Data Loader, ETL tools, and advanced data management techniques. - Ensuring compliance with Salesforce security best practices, including role hierarchies, sharing rules, and field-level security. - Conducting regular system audits and preparing for Salesforce releases by evaluating new features and their impact on our Salesforce environment. Requirements: - Bachelor's degree in Information Systems, Computer Science, or a related field, or equivalent work experience. - 5+ years of extensive Salesforce CRM/CPQ experience, with deep knowledge of product management practices and principles. - Proficiency in Salesforce modules such as Sales Cloud, Service Cloud, and other platform features. - Expertise in custom development using Apex, Visualforce, Lightning Web Components, and Salesforce DX. - Strong skills in integrating Salesforce with external systems using APIs, middleware solutions like MuleSoft and Informatica, and custom integration techniques. - Experience in managing complex data migrations and ensuring data quality through Salesforce Data Loader, ETL tools, and advanced data management techniques. - In-depth knowledge of Salesforce security best practices, including role hierarchies, sharing rules, field-level security, and data encryption. - Demonstrated ability to conduct system audits, prepare for Salesforce releases, and evaluate the impact of new features on the existing environment. - Proven track record of providing technical leadership, mentoring team members, and staying current with the latest Salesforce trends and technologies. - Flexible, adaptable, and resilient, with the ability to work effectively in a fast-paced and dynamic environment. - Highly customer-oriented, with a passion for delivering exceptional service and value. - Strong analytical, problem-solving, and decision-making skills, with the ability to resolve complex business problems and handle ambiguity and uncertainty. - Effective communication skills with the ability to articulate product and technical information to non-technical stakeholders.
